Is it legal to gamble with cryptocurrency?
Legal status depends on your jurisdiction. Some nations totally manage online gambling and permit crypto deals, while others prohibit all forms of gaming. Always confirm local laws before playing.
2. How do provably reasonable video games work?
Provably fair usages cryptographic hashing: the casino supplies a "seed" (random string) that you can combine with your own seed to generate a last outcome. After the round, you can validate the hash matches the divulged seed, proving fairness.

4. What takes place if the cost of the cryptocurrency drops while I'm playing?
Your balance remains in the initial coin. If its worth falls, the comparable fiat amount shrinks appropriately. Some casinos enable you to hold balances in stablecoins to alleviate volatility.
5. Are crypto‑casinos more secure than standard online gambling establishments?
They can be, but safety mostly depends upon the operator's security practices. Always use platforms that employ 2FA, encrypted connections, and provably reasonable auditing.
